Exeter Trampoline Academy (ETA) was founded in September 2016 as Exeter's first trampolining club. Initially, the club offered trampolining classes at leisure centres and schools in the Exeter area, moving equipment in and out of a van for each session. However, ETA has now launched its new facility in Exeter, with all the equipment specially purchased for the club. This includes two brand new Ultimate trampolines, four recreational trampolines, and one Ultimate Double Mini Trampoline.
Thanks to an incredible grant from the Exeter Foundation, ETA is now able to offer the sport of Double Mini Trampoline (DMT) to the Exeter area.
In addition to trampolining, ETA also offers Rebound Therapy for people with disabilities, aiming to make the sport inclusive for all. Trampolining is an Olympic sport, and the coaching team at ETA has extensive experience, having competed and worked within the national circuit for over 15 years.

The coaching team at ETA is led by Head Coach Polly Buzza-Johns. Polly has been involved in trampolining since she was 6 years old and began coaching at the age of 15. She is a High Performance Trampoline and DMT coach, with a deep passion for the sport. Sunny is the Level 3 coach and Deputy Manager, with a background as a national competitor in DMT.
With a degree in Primary Education specialising in PE, Sunny brings a wealth of knowledge to the team.
ETA also has a dedicated team of Level 2+ coaches, including Jenni, Laura, Gabby, Abby, Honey, Lara, and Tilly. Each coach has their own area of expertise and a passion for helping individuals perfect their trampolining and gymnastics skills.
